If you put "light stand" in a Google Shopping search, it will give you plenty of choices... ;) A popular stand is the Manfrotto Nano (5001b), but it's not the cheapest. I believe 7dayshop are doing some really cheap ones at the moment. Like most things though you probably get what you pay for...;)
 
low / amateur end: £10.99 one from 7 day shop (search it on here) is good, reliable, works fine.

high end / being used every day professionally: manfrotto nano stand is £45.
 
Second that for Manfrotto Nano. Brilliant piece of kit. £42 at Speedgraphic.
Use them regularly, particularly outdoors, fold up really small.
